Insider Selling: Carvana (NYSE:CVNA) CFO Sells $4,794,892.50 in Stock

by · The Markets Daily

Carvana Co. (NYSE:CVNAGet Free Report) CFO Mark Jenkins sold 12,750 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, December 1st. The shares were sold at an average price of $376.07, for a total transaction of $4,794,892.50. Following the completion of the sale, the chief financial officer directly owned 204,923 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$77,065,392.61. The trade was a 5.86% decrease in their position. Carvana (NYSE:CVNAG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, October 29th. The company reported $1.03 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.29 by ($0.26). Carvana had a return on equity of 30.62% and a net margin of 3.44%.The firm had revenue of $5.65 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.04 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.64 EPS. Carvana’s revenue for the quarter was up 54.5%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ities research analysts expect that Carvana Co. will post 2.85 EPS for the current year.

Carvana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Carvana Co, together with its subsidiaries, operates an e-commerce platform for buying and selling used cars in the United States. Its platform allows customers to research and identify a vehicle; inspect it using company's 360-degree vehicle imaging technology; obtain financing and warranty coverage; purchase the vehicle; and schedule delivery or pick-up from their desktop or mobile devices.
